syntomic

adj.
  1. 1.

    Flat, of finite presentation, and locally a complete intersection.

  2. 2.

    Of or relating to a geometric object that is flat, of finite presentation, and locally a complete intersection.

词源

From syn- (“same”) + -tome (“cutting, section”) + -ic (“adjectival suffix”), ultimately from Ancient Greek τέμνω (témnō, “I cut”). Coined by mathematician Barry Mazur.
